Edit:I connected the Salas to the big e-lyts that refer to the 3, 5v supplys (I will be 2, 5v supplys if you dont plan to use the USB) and cut the traces just before the big e-lyts (between the original regs (LM317) and the e-lyts).
I don´t have any pics on the underside,but it should be easy to locate it.
Please ask if theres any questions.

I think the cap is there for blocking DC,but since you can´t get DC trough a transformer,I belive it is not nessesery.Lundahl specify a 0.1uF cap between SPDIF and trafo Schematic shows a 10nF between trafo and chip.
I'm not using a cap with Newava. Is this OK?
Correct me if I´m wrong.
I think it should be between trafo and DAC-input (between + and -).
Yes I think so to,by looking at CS8416 datasheet.
